Stark County property owners may qualify for homestead exemptions and owner-occupancy tax reductions to lower property taxes. Key forms include applications for homestead exemptions, income addendums, disability certificates, and surviving spouse benefits.

Filing the correct forms ensures eligibility for tax reductions, helps maintain compliance with Stark County regulations, and protects homeowners from overpayment. Always use official forms and follow the provided instructions carefully.

DTE 105A Application for Homestead Exemption
Note: Homestead Exemption Application for Senior Citizens, Disabled Persons and Surviving Spouses

DTE 105C Owner Occupancy
Note: Application for Owner-Occupancy Tax Reduction

DTE 105E Certificate of Disability for Homestead Exemption
Note: Certificate of Disability for the Homestead Exemption. Attach this form to the homestead exemption application (form DTE 105A)
if the applicant is requesting the homestead exemption based on disability status.

DTE 105G Addendum to Homestead Exemption
Note: Addendum to the Homestead Exemption Application for Senior Citizens, Disabled Persons and Surviving Spouses. For applicants who have previously received the homestead exemption under R.C. 323.152(A)(2)(b).

DTE 105H Income Addendum for Homestead Exemption Application
Note: Addendum to the Homestead Exemption Application for Senior Citizens, Disabled Persons and Surviving Spouses
(Only for applicants who did not fi le an Ohio income tax return for the prior year)

DTE 105I Disabled Veterans and Surviving Spouses
Note: Homestead Exemption Application for Disabled Veterans and Surviving Spouses

DTE 105K Surviving Spouses of Public Service Officers Killed in the Line of Duty
Note: Homestead Exemption Application for Surviving Spouses of Public Service Officers Killed in the Line of Duty

DTE 106B Homestead Exemption and Owner Reduction Complaint
Note: Homestead Exemption and Owner-Occupancy Reduction Complaint

Residents of Stark County, Ohio have the right to file complaints regarding property valuations to ensure fair taxation. This includes:

Complaint Against the Valuation of Real Property Note: Challenge the assessed value of your property.

Manufactured Homes “Complaint Against Value” Note: Specifically for manufactured or mobile homes.

Complaint Against the Assessment of Real Property Other Than Market Value (DTE2) Note: For disputes not based on market value.

Stark County Board of Revision 2025 “Rules of Practice” Note: official guidelines for filing and handling property complaints.

Filing a complaint properly can help property owners correct overvalued assessments, reduce tax liability, and ensure compliance with Stark County regulations. Always follow the official Board of Revision rules and deadlines for a successful appeal.
